## Deployment

The extraction script `stringscrape` runs in the release pipeline before packaging. It scans the `apps/` tree, emits catalog files, and fails the build on untranslated keys unless the waiver list covers them. Run it once manually on the release branch to verify. It reads the following configuration at startup.

service settings:
ralael:
  pin: 7453
  tenant: zorath
  seal: seal_087806e4
  metrics_host: metrics.ralael.paliqworks.example
  standby_team: fraath
  escalation: praok-istiel
  nonce: 10e083

/*
 * CHIP_READ_WINDOW_MS
 *
 * Support reference: this is the read window for Striderline
 * timing mats at race checkpoints. Too short and dense packs
 * at the Ferndale Marathon drop reads; too long and we get
 * duplicate splits. 350ms was validated against last season's
 * data. If runners report missing splits, confirm the mat
 * firmware matches this value, then check the reader's build
 * token below.
 */

session token of kahag-bawip = htk6_729d08

Night-shift staff: Floor 4 of the Tellhaven Building opens this week. After 21:00, access is via the rear stairwell only; the lifts are locked out overnight during the settling period. Complete a walk-through of the new floor once per shift and log it. The stairwell keypad accepts the code below.

badge for yahop-fawep: bdg-XBKXI-68071

## Budget Request — Managers Only

This page covers the FY budget request for the Larchbrook expansion at Dovetail Fabrication. Branch managers should note the request totals cover new tooling, two apprentice positions per site, and upgrades to the Millward scheduling system. Submissions were consolidated by regional finance last week and now sit with the executive committee. The confidential note on related business plans appears below.

board note of kadug-tawig: Only 5 of the 100 pilot accounts renewed Oliath, so a churn review is set for April 15.